            Microsoft Co-Pilot: The Ultimate AI-Powered Assistant

            Microsoft Co-Pilot is an artificial intelligence-powered tool that offers assistance in the form of contextual insights and predictions to help users of Dynamics 365 work more efficiently and effectively. Co-Pilot is in limited preview across several applications within the Dynamics 365 ecosystem, including Business Central, Dynamics 365 for Sales, and Dynamics 365 for Customer Service.

            Copilot for Dynamics 365 Business Central

            One of the great things about Co-Pilot is that it’s really intuitive. It learns from your usage patterns and offers suggestions based on what you’re doing. For example, if you frequently create purchase orders for a particular vendor in Dynamics 365 Business Central, Co-Pilot might suggest creating a recurring purchase order to save you time in the future. But Co-Pilot is not just about making suggestions. It can also provide you with valuable insights that can help you make better decisions. For example, it can suggest relevant information from external sources, such as news articles or stock prices, that could impact your business operations. This can help you stay on top of things and be more proactive in your decision-making.

            With Copilot, you can create engaging product descriptions with the help of artificial intelligence. Input a product’s title and key attributes like color, material, and size, and Copilot will generate customized product copy that’s tailored to your brand. You can easily customize the text to your preferred writing style by choosing the tone and length and making any necessary edits before saving. Once you’ve created your new product descriptions, it’s time to publish them on your Shopify store. And with Copilot, that’s a breeze! With just a few clicks, you can seamlessly publish your new descriptions and start selling your products to the world.

            Copilot for Dynamics 365 for Sales

            In Dynamics 365 for Sales, Co-Pilot is especially useful for sales teams. It can provide predictive insights into customer behavior, such as identifying which prospects are most likely to convert into paying customers. It can also suggest personalized messaging and content based on a prospect’s interests and buying patterns, which can help your team tailor their approach and increase the chances of converting a lead into a customer. And Co-Pilot can even help with administrative tasks, such as updating contact information and scheduling follow-up tasks.

            Copilot for Dynamics 365 for Customer Service

            In Dynamics 365 for Customer Service, Co-Pilot is a real game-changer. It can help service teams by offering insights into common customer issues and providing suggestions for resolving them. For example, if a customer frequently contacts customer service with questions about a particular product feature, Co-Pilot may suggest creating a self-service portal or knowledge base article to address the issue proactively. This can help reduce the workload on your service team and improve customer satisfaction.

            And like in other Dynamics 365 applications, Co-Pilot in Customer Service can automate tasks such as routing tickets to the appropriate agent and suggesting responses to common inquiries. This can help your team be more efficient and respond to customer needs more quickly.

            Copilot for Dynamics 365 for Supply Chain Management

            For Microsoft Dynamics 365 Supply Chain Management customers Copilot can help you proactively identify and mitigate potential disruptions in your supply chain. You can identify external issues like weather, financials, or geography that could impact your key supply chain processes. The predictive insights generated by Copilot can help you quickly identify any impacted orders across materials, inventory, carrier, distribution networks, and more. Copilot can also help you automatically draft an email through Dynamics 365 to alert your impacted partners and mitigate any potential disruptions before they happen.
